Austinist Show Preview: Team Gina at the Chain Drive

Team Gina at the Chain Drive
Friday, July 18
The Chain Drive (504 Willow)
$3, 21+, 8 p.m.
[info]

This Thursday, the beat-bumping and unmistakably gay Team Gina puts out their first record Products of the Eighties, and there’s no better coming out party, so to speak, as a sweaty Friday night show at The Chain Drive. Crafting busy retro-dance jams in the vein of Nicky Click or Gravy Train!!!!, Team Gina couldn’t give their album a more spot-on title – musical influences include Kris Kross, Milli Vanilli and Salt ‘n Pepa (yeah!), and their songs namedrop Thundercats and shoulder pads.

If you enjoyed the spectacle that was Leslie & the Ly’s at Trophy’s this past October, or you otherwise like your songs with tickly synthesizers and big, shout-along choruses, this group has your number. Consisting of two Ginas – Gina Bling and Gina Genius – these two have kicked it onstage with the aforementioned Leslie & her Ly’s, The Go! Team and Northern State.
